Summary of the role

We are currently partnered with a Financial Services organisation who are recruiting for a Senior Data Protection Specialist Controller to join them on a Fixed Term Contract basis.

The reason for the role coming live is that they are experiencing a high demand for technical DPIA's (Data Protection Impact Assessments) and need someone with a strong technical understanding to come in and support.

It will be split 50/50 between two different functions. The first being the Support Controller Team, which has a focus on the internal GDPR framework, and the second being the Migration Team who work with the on-boarding of new clients and the potential DP risks.

This is a short-term replacement, so will initially be on a 6-month FTC with potential for the role to be extended.

What you'll be doing

  • Help the DP Manager push forward and put into action the support needed as a Controller.
  • Support the relevant DP Manager with managing a range of technical DPIAs
  • Support all of the deliveries related to transformation activities that are key to developing strategies (migration).
  • Assist in creating BAU governance and processes as a Controller.
  • Help manage BAU by working with internal teams, HR and procurement.
  • Represent our team in corporate projects to ensure changes are GDPR/DP compliant where relevant.
  • Oversee, appoint, and run regular meetings with Data Champions in Shared Services and coordinate with the Data Champions Manager where required
  • Review DPIAs from shared services or regulatory Change teams and suggest recommendations to the DP Manager and DPO.
  • Conduct audits and ensure shared services functions are UK GDPR compliant where relevant.
  • Provide advice and support, if needed, to IT and Non-IT procurement to ensure compliance.
